500GB 2.5” SATA HDD From Toshiba

Toshiba’s Quiet New 500GB 2.5” HDD

Here is another 5400rpm 500GB 2.5 “HDD SATA, this from Toshiba. In MK5055GSX (69.85 x 100 x 9.5mm) has the density 576.4Mbit/mm2 is fairly quiet and only 25dB. Not even much to say except that it can also be found in 400Gb, 320GB, 250GB, 160GB and 120GB.[Akihabara]
